I've also talked to the kids about safety issues.nondisclosed_email@example.com (BatmanEd)Sun, 22 Aug 2004 13:43:54 +0000 Re: APPEARANCEShttps://bbrotherhoodofthebat.runboard.com/p1801831,from=rss#post1801831https://bbrotherhoodofthebat.runboard.com/p1801831,from=rss#post1801831Well, one good thing to do is keep eye contact, kneel down to the height of the child. Shake their hands. Ask them their name. Compliment them. Make the children feel like youre their best friend. I'm reminded of a panel from Superman: For all Seasons. You are better off prepared)Remember...they are really going to question you "batman. Of course..become the character (act like whoever you are, just don't scare them :wink) Check with hospital staff as far as what their rules are and what you are allowed to do. Example if you want to give out freebies..some people make free giveaways (ex. a cerficate or signed picture). Well those are a few ideas for now.
